Output c03d780ccb8f63ede20f5b595abb9090900c0d2b8fc5274e62d80b54699703e1:0

value
18311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3943d97b26ee123456db3ae18f37216e2a03f59b OP_EQUAL
address
36uoikFKouqQNoHDweYNuCn6j5K4sRamu9
transaction
c03d780ccb8f63ede20f5b595abb9090900c0d2b8fc5274e62d80b54699703e1
confirmations
249013
spent
true